Get ready for an amazing journey into the world of data and machine learning


Last time, we explored how arrays, vectors, and matrices form the building blocks of the infamous dataframe. Data wizards constantly transform these containers to unlock solutions to complex problems. But now, we're taking it up a notch!

Ever wondered how you decide whether to carry an umbrella? It rained yesterday and today, so chances are it'll rain again (Remember - Formulate - Predict) [Credit: Luis Serrano (2020). Grokking Machine Learning. Manning Publications]. What if we could teach computers to make predictions like these? Buckle up, because that's exactly what we're going to do!


In this thrilling meetup, we'll embark on a mission to train a computer to foresee whether bank clients are likely to stop using a service. We'll load data, transform it, and attempt to make mind-bending predictions (Remember-Formulate-Predict). We'll also unveil custom algorithms that can bring you tantalizingly close to the answer without relying on machine learning.


The excitement doesn't stop there! We'll dive into Label Studio and prepare a dataset for computer vision, teaching machines to recognize images like never before. And get this – the methods used in computer vision can be applied to time series analysis and natural language processing, which we'll explore in future meetups.

Agenda:

1. Arrival and Introduction

  • Introduction to machine learning & associated terms such as Remember-Formulate-Predict

2. Task introduction: Banking dataset

  • Data loading and cleaning
  • Exploratory data analysis
  • Feature engineering
  • Prediction

3. Exercise: Try to solve the problem without machine learning

4. Label studio for computer vision

* Next time: Data version control

Africa's Talking community allows developers to learn skills for the modern-day African Developer. We are language and framework agnostic. All developers are welcome. This is where Africa's Talking developers community meets to build, learn and exchange knowledge.

Africa's Talking powers communications solutions across Africa with simplified access to telco infrastructure, developers use our powerful SMS, USSD, Voice, Chat, Airtime and Mobile Data, to bring their ideas to life, as they build and sustain scalable businesses.
